- Comment on If internet means wires, then how come my mobile phone gets connected to the internet ? I'm roaming everywhere with it inside my pocket. 2 weeks ago:
The internet does not mean “wires” any more than electricity means “wires”. It may use wires in places, but that does not define the concept.
Internet is just an interconnected network of computers. The connections between those computers can be wired with copper, wireless over radio, or they can use light through fiber optic cabling made of glass. The internet is about the concept of getting disparate / discrete machines to communicate, wires are just one of the tools it can use to do that.
